How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Poplar?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
| Poplar Studio Apartments | $1,656 | $530 | $5,384 |
Poplar 1 Bedroom Apartments | $2,125 | $600 | $6,944 |
| Poplar 2 Bedroom Apartments | $2,527 | $499 | $9,360 |
| Poplar 3 Bedroom Apartments | $2,802 | $730 | $8,954 |
| Poplar 4 Bedroom Apartments | $1,903 | $560 | $3,400 |
| Poplar 5 Bedroom Apartments | $2,571 | $2,140 | $3,125 |
| Poplar 6 Bedroom Apartments | $2,319 | $525 | $3,810 |

Frequently Asked Questions about 1 Bedroom Poplar Apartments
What is the Cheapest apartment in Poplar with 1 Bedroom?
Currently the most affordable 1 Bedroom in Poplar is at Marshall Square Apartments listed at $1,000.
How much is the average rent for a 1 Bedroom Poplar Apartment?
The average rent for a 1 Bedroom Apartment in Poplar is $2,125.
What is the largest available 1 Bedroom Poplar Apartment for rent?
Today's apartment with the most square footage in Poplar is a 1,423 square feet unit starting from $1,500 at Mariners Court Apartments.
What is the average size for Poplar 1 Bedroom Apartments for rent?
The average size for a 1 Bedroom rental in Poplar is currently 1,218 sq ft.
